Calculate Log Base 291 of 285

To solve the equation log 291 (285)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 285, a = 291:
    log 291 (285) = log(285) / log(291)
  3. Evaluate the term:
    log(285) / log(291)
    = 1.39794000867204 / 1.92427928606188
    = 0.99632771024641
